Course Content

• CMB Power Spectrum Analysis
• Cosmological Parameter Estimation using CMB data
• Advanced techniques in CMB mapmaking (including foreground removal)
• Simulating CMB polarization
• CMB lensing reconstruction and analysis
• Non-Gaussianity in the CMB
• Statistical methods for CMB data analysis
• Software for CMB simulation (e.g., CAMB, CLASS)
• Implementation of CMB observation strategies
• Error analysis and covariance matrices in CMB experiments
